Hi, and also Merry Christmas and Happy Holidays Indianapolis Colts fans! :) Our Colts conclude their 2011 regular season homestand at Indianapolis tonight as they host the visiting 10-4 and AFC South Champions Houston Texans for the NFL Network. :texans: Colts are also 9-0 over the Texans at home games at both LOS and the RCA Dome. Colts will try to win their second game this season over a divisional rival, and also overcome their short practice week to accomadate the NFL Network. Tonight is also the 20th regular season meeting between the teams.

Colts lost the earlier meeting to the Texans at Reliant Stadium in Houston 34-7 back on Opening Week on September 11. Peyton Manning's absence in live game action at the time ended his 208 regular season game starting streak at QB, plus 19 more playoffs games as the starter for the Colts, for his total overall of 227, including playoff games.

Kerry Collins started in place for the injured Peyton Manning to end Peyton's consecutive starting streak at QB, but he fumbled on two series of playin the first half.. Colts trailed 34-0 at halftime. the largest deficit in the entire 58-year history of the franchise. Houston did all their scoring of the game in the first half, but the Colts finally scored on a Collins 6 yard TD pass to Reggie Wayne three minuites into the fourth quarter, with an Adam Viniteiri PAT, for the only score in the second half, with the the Texans winning 34-7.

Indianapolis though currently leads the all-time series 16-3 entering tonight. Colts only other losses over the Texans were also at Reliant Stadium, 24-34, also on an Opening Week back on September 12, 2010, and 24-27, on December 24, 2006.

Brad Nessler and Matt Mayock will announce the TV game commentary simulcast live on national cable on both the NFL Network, locally over-the-air in the Indianapolis, Indiana area on WTTV The CW Channel 4, and on the internet. Our Colts fans around the world can also see the Colts/Texans game live network game online streaming through the NFL Network's website.

Bob Lamey, our 'Voice Of The Colts,' and Will Wolford will also announce the live radio play-by-play and analysis, along with sideline reporter Kevin Lee simulcast on Colts flagship stations WFNI ESPN SportsRadio 1070AM and WLHK Country 97.1 FM, and the Colts Radio Network.

LOS's roof will be closed for tonight's 8:20PM Eastern Standard Time kickoff as the local weather forecast outside the stadium area is Showers and Cloudy Skies at 42 degrees, feels like 39 degrees, 40% precipitation, 93% humidity, and very mild northern winds at 5 miles per hour.

Colts will wear the their blue home jerseys and white pants on the field tonight, while the visiting Texans will dress in their white jerseys, and dark blue pants.

    • Yeah... Richardson needs players who can separate and who can get open deep. IMO "give the inaccurate QB a contested catch receiver with large catch radius" is one of the tropes that hasn't proven to work well. Contested catches have about 50-55% success rate even with the best of contested catch receivers and with relatively accurate QBs... now if you think AR's accuracy is not good, drop that rate even more. The best way to give a relatively inaccurate QB better chance to complete passes is to give him a WR who separates and and who is open so the QB would have more of a margin for error to throw the ball a little behind or ahead or a little higher or lower than ideal. (we are not talking about uncatchable balls here... those will be uncatchable for anyone really). In that regard, one thing I would agree about is - we need WRs who have good hands and have good ball skills.   And this is ignoring that AR has indeed been pretty good with his accuracy on passes at intermediate and long range. His biggest problem coming into the league was the short stuff and he was already showing improvements in that deparment before he got injured.    And Worthy is the WR who created the most separation from anybody in this draft :
